个人简介

EDUCATION Ph.D. Physics, Hong Kong University of Science and Technology, Hong Kong, China, 2014. B.S. Physics, Beijing Normal University, Beijing, China, 2010.   POSITIONS Aug 2019 – present Assistant Professor, Institute of Applied Physics and Materials Engineering, University of Macau, Macao, China 2016 – 2019 Research Fellow, University of Birmingham, Birmingham, UK 2015 – 2016 Research Associate, Chinese University of Hong Kong, Hong Kong, China 2014 – 2015 Post-doctoral Fellow, Hong Kong University of Science and Technology, Hong Kong, China TEACHING Undergraduate Courses To be announced  Ph.D. Courses APME8031 Advanced Micro and Nano-systems: from Fundamentals to Applications

研究领域

Ghost imaging and single-pixel imaging Optical properties of metamaterials Electric transport experiment on topological materials and 2D materials
